Output e3578c268a7045367707926cc867518a61a17300456014d094233fd7dec90ea1:1

value
3106000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ba80290b7f2bdfc3b680be8a8577d4fbce94a162 OP_EQUAL
address
3Jh98xeFp7Ya5Q3i9qV3kNGafTAKvGUEHN
transaction
e3578c268a7045367707926cc867518a61a17300456014d094233fd7dec90ea1
spent
true